The average player in Wels will be 62 years old and has had Parkinson’s for 9 years
296 players want to compete in Wels, and the age difference between the oldest and the youngest player will be considerable: There are a whole 53 years between the oldest participant at 84 and the youngest at 31. Among the women, there are only 44…
